  • Grammar: Present Perfect:The present perfect relates the past with the present.It is used:To express unfinished past, for an event which began in the past and is still going on now:

    I HAVE LIVED IN LIMA ALL MY LIFE

  • The action began in the past

    continue in the present

  • *It is used:To express experience, its an event which happened at an indefinite time in the past.I HAVE VISITED MACHUCPICCHU TWICE IN MY LIFE

  • THE ACTION HAPPENEDIN THE PAST. WE DONT KNOW WHEN OR WERE NOT INTERESED IN WHEN

  • *It is used:To express the present result of a past event; that even is finished but still affects the present.

    Albert has broken his leg, so he cant play soccer.

  • The action happened in the past.But the consequence or result can be seen in the present.

  • SUBJECT + HAVE / HAS + PAST PARTICIPLE + C.

  • AFFIRMATIVE SENTENCES:I have worked here since 2007.

    You have worked there since last january.

    He has worked in the bank for 3 years.

    Alexandra has worked as a secretary since she came from Argentina.

    The building has been pulled down.

  • AFFIRMATIVE SENTENCES:We have just finished our homework.

    They have been in the yard since 3 pm.

    I have been in Europe.

  • NEGATIVE SENTENCES:Ramon has not lived in the city

    Layla hasnt finished her career.

    The children have not played soccer in the satdium.

    I havent seen her since I left school.

  • QUESTIONS AND SHORT ANSWERS::Have you gone to the beach in winter?

    Yes, I have.

    Have we bought carrots?

    No, we havent

  • QUESTIONS AND SHORT ANSWERS::What has Anthony bought?

    He has bought a new car.

  • EVER and NEVEREVER se usa principalmente en preguntas, secoloca entre el verbo auxiliar y el principal y setraduce por alguna vez.Have you ever seen an elephant?

    NEVER se usa en oraciones negativas con elverbo en forma afirmativa, se coloca entre elverbo auxiliar y el principal y se traduce pornunca.Ive never been to Argentina

  • JUSTAl emplear el present perfect para describir una accin que acaba de ocurrir en un pasado inmediato utilizamos la palabra JUST para sealar esta inmediatez. Siempre se coloca entre el verbo auxiliar y el principal. Es conveniente destacar que esta construccin se traduce en espaol por acabar de + infinitivo.He has just phoned me to say hell be lateThey have just received the results of the test

  • FOR and SINCEFOR y SINCE son las partculas que acompaan ms frecuentemente al PresentPerfect. Se emplean para indicar que el Present Perfect describe una accin que empez en el pasado y que ha continuado hasta el momento presente. Tanto FOR como SINCE responden a lapregunta HOW LONG?

  • FOR indica la duracin o extensin de laaccin. Es frecuente traducirla por duranteO desde hace.

    How long has she lived here? She has lived here for 10 years.

  • SINCE indica el momento en el cual comenz la accin. Se suele traducir por desde.

    She has lived here since last spring.
